Opis
Marjane Satrapi's graphic memoir unfolds the complexities of her childhood and adolescence in Iran during and after the Islamic Revolution. Through striking black and white illustrations, she vividly captures the turbulence of her homeland, intertwined with her own personal journey of identity and rebellion. Her sharp wit and poignant observations bring a unique perspective to the struggles faced by her family and society, exploring themes of cultural conflict, war, and the loss of innocence.
As she navigates the challenges of growing up in a repressive regime, Satrapi shares her experiences of both humor and tragedy. Moments of joy and laughter punctuate the darker tones of her story, providing a rich emotional tapestry. Her compelling narrative invites the reader to witness the profound impact of history on individual lives, as she grapples with the expectations of her culture while forging her own path.
Satrapi's work resonates on multiple levels, appealing to those seeking an understanding of Iranian culture as well as those relating to universal themes of youth and self-discovery. Seamlessly blending personal memories with broader socio-political commentary, this memoir stands as a powerful testament to resilience and the human spirit amidst adversity.
